Registering your trip with the Qatar embassy is crucial for the safety and well-being of travelers. In the event of natural disasters, such as hurricanes or earthquakes, the embassy can provide vital information and assistance, helping you find safe evacuation routes and resources. Similarly, during periods of political unrest, registered travelers receive timely alerts and guidance on maintaining safety and navigating volatile situations. Communication becomes significantly more effective when your details are on file, allowing embassy officials to reach you quickly in emergencies. Additionally, should a medical emergency arise, the embassy can assist in coordinating medical care and help in contacting family members. By registering your trip, you ensure that you have access to enhanced support and resources to navigate unpredictable circumstances.
Can the Qatar embassy assist in legal issues abroad? Yes, the Qatar embassy can provide guidance and support in legal matters, including helping you locate a lawyer and informing you about local laws and regulations.
What should I do if I lose my Qatar passport in Saint Martin (French part)? If you lose your Qatar passport, report the loss to the local authorities and contact the Qatar embassy immediately for assistance in obtaining a replacement passport.
Does the Qatar embassy offer notarial services? Yes, the Qatar embassy provides notarial services, including the authentication of documents and certifications for various purposes.
Can the Qatar embassy assist with issues related to birth or marriage certificates? Yes, the embassy can provide assistance with obtaining copies of birth or marriage certificates and may guide you through the necessary procedures.
